The Dual Threat: Autonomous AI and Quantum Decryption

The emerging attack paradigm combines immediate and future risks. A recent report highlighted how a Chinese state-sponsored group weaponized agentic AI to autonomously execute up to 90% of a complex cyber operation, from infiltration to identifying high-value targets with unprecedented speed. This evolution toward autonomous cyber weapons coincides with the approaching "Q-Day," when quantum computers will break current asymmetric encryption, exposing all data harvested today.

This combination creates an urgent need for a security model that assumes breach and focuses on rendering exfiltrated data useless. Traditional encryption, which relies on algorithmic patterns and requires decryption for data to be processed, creates vulnerabilities that agentic AI can exploit and quantum computers will shatter.

How Atomic-Level Encryption Neutralizes Advanced Threats

Cy4Secure's architecture is built on the principle of data-defined protection. Instead of encrypting large datasets with a single key, it protects each discrete piece of data—a field, a word, a number—with its own unique encryption key. This atomic-level approach fundamentally changes the economics of a data breach.

By eliminating the systemic patterns that both agentic AI and quantum decryption algorithms rely on, stolen data becomes a random, unintelligible collection of symbols with no value. Crucially, Cy4Secure extends this protection to data-in-use, allowing information to be processed and analyzed while still encrypted. This closes the critical vulnerability window where agentic AI agents operate most effectively within a system.
